We assumed the hardest part of Match & Stitch would be turning a large collection of materials into a useful matching tool. Instead, one of our first challenges was the data itself.

About four months ago, we mapped the project's scale: more than 1,000 thread colors and over 1,200 bead colors and finishes. We expected reliable conversion information to already exist. Once we checked the sources against the physical materials, that confidence disappeared.

The conversion data did not align with the materials

We reviewed well-known websites that publish color-conversion lists. We bought a specialist book, searched manufacturer resources, and compared the available information with the threads themselves.

The sources often disagreed with one another. Some differences were minor, while others resulted in unusable matches. We also found HEX and RGB values that were closer to generic screen colors than to measurements taken from the actual thread.

For a matching system, we could not simply copy inconsistent source data into a larger database. We needed to check how the information held up against the materials that embroiderers and beaders actually use.

Thread-to-bead matching was the largest gap

There was at least some thread-to-thread conversion data. When we looked for ways to convert a thread color to a bead color, we found almost nothing: only about 30 suggested matches among more than 1,200 bead options.

That gap changed the project. Instead of assembling a collection of existing conversions, we decided to build the thread-to-bead database ourselves.

A colorimeter gave us a consistent way to measure thread

We brought together complete DMC and Anchor thread catalogs, a substantial collection of Miyuki Delica beads, and a colorimeter.

A colorimeter measures a material's color under controlled conditions. For embroidery thread, it gave us a consistent way to collect readings from the physical material rather than relying on a color shown on a screen.

It did not solve every part of the problem, but it gave the thread-side of the database a controlled and repeatable starting point.

Glass beads needed a different method

The same approach was not reliable enough for Miyuki Delica beads. They are made of glass, and their finishes affect how they reflect light. Those reflections can distort a colorimeter reading.

Rather than forcing one method to fit both materials, we compared the beads and threads physically, one by one. It was careful, manual work, but it let us judge the combinations using the actual materials.

That is how we have spent much of the past four months: comparing threads and beads, testing combinations, and building a database to help makers choose materials for their projects.
